With a reputation for serving up the best pancakes on the planet, iconic Toronto brunch spot Mildred’s announced Wednesday the expansion of its in-house Pantry brand into Ontario grocery boutiques.
Following last year’s retail debut of its best-selling Buttermilk Pancake Dry Mix, the companion favourite—Mildred’s Wild Blueberry Compote—is now available at select retailers, including all Summerhill Market locations and gourmet European deli Denninger’s.

“Although the restaurant industry suffered immensely during the pandemic, one of the silver linings for us was the demand for our pancakes with all the fixings as an essential that customers could make fresh at home. We recognized the enormous support and success from our loyal customers who are purchasing our
Pantry collection in-house and through our online store, and we saw an opportunity to bring our best-
selling products one step closer to consumers through their favourite local shops,” said Donna Dooher, Executive Chef and Owner of Mildred’s Temple Kitchen.

Featured on Mildred’s menu for over 35 years, the compote is also available for purchase, along with
a collection of make-at-home brunch items, at the restaurant in Liberty Village and online with
Canada-wide shipping through Mildred’s Pantry.
Through a partnership with food distributor Salt Gourmet, the Mildred’s Pantry collection is expanding to local Ontario stockists, with plans to introduce additional flagship products including its Lanark County-sourced maple syrup and select preserves,” explained the company.

With plans for national grocery expansion and a 2026 cookbook release, Mildred’s aims to bring its
beloved brunch menu into the homes and kitchens of brunch aficionados—continuing to share the
brand mantra: Pancakes Make People Happy, it said.

Mildred’s opened in 2009 with a heartfelt philosophy: a love of food, people, and the simple pleasures
of life. Nestled in the heart of Toronto’s Liberty Village, Mildred’s reflects a commitment to locally
sourced, seasonal ingredients—simply and sumptuously prepared. Dooher was the founder of Mildred Pierce restaurant, host of Food Network’s The Cookworks, and co-author of the award-winning cookbooks Out to Brunch and Market to Table.
